HR Business Partner Review
What I liked
Supportive HR leadership, strong learning culture and employee development programs at KPMG Singapore.
Areas for improvement
Salary increases are slow compared to market; some legacy processes need modernization.
Senior Associate - Audit Review
What I liked
Supportive manager, structured training programs, exposure to large multinational clients at KPMG.
Areas for improvement
Busy audit season with long hours, frequent travel during peak months.
Tax Intern Review
What I liked
Great learning exposure to corporate tax filings, friendly teammates and mentors at KPMG India.
Areas for improvement
Stipend is low for the city and workload can spike around deadlines.
Manager - Advisory Review
What I liked
KPMG brand opens doors, talented colleagues, interesting client projects across industries.
Areas for improvement
Decision-making can be slow, internal politics sometimes impact project staffing.
Director - Risk Advisory Review
What I liked
High autonomy, strong leadership support, excellent compensation and clear career progression at KPMG Middle East.
Areas for improvement
Occasional bureaucracy when coordinating across global teams.
Technology Analyst Review
What I liked
Good remote flexibility and plenty of technical training resources from KPMG learning platform.
Areas for improvement
Salary is below market for tech roles; promotion path isn't clearly communicated.
Consultant - Strategy Review
What I liked
Good client exposure and complex strategic problems to solve.
Areas for improvement
Chronic long hours, high internal targets, and politics affected morale.
